Ammonium vanadium oxide is used as a catalyst in organic synthesis, and as an analytical reagent in laboratories. It is employed in the preparation of vanadate. It acts as a sensor for the determination of N-acetyltransferase activity in humans. Further, it finds use in dyes, varnishes, indelible inks, drier for paints, and in photography. With copper carbonate, it has been shown to enhance the catalytic activities. It is an environmental-friendly catalyst to prepare alfa-hydroxyphosphonate derivatives in high yield through the reaction of aryl/heteroaryl aldehydes with triethylphosphonate derivatives.

Melting Point 200°C (decomposition)
Color White
Physical Form Powder
Quantity 1 kg
Assay Percent Range 99% (Metal basis)
Solubility Information Slightly soluble in water. Soluble in dilute ammonia and diethanolamine. Insoluble in ether,and alcohol.
IUPAC Name azanium;oxido(dioxo)vanadium
Formula Weight 116.98
Appearance Off-white powder
Density 2.33
Chemical Name or Material Ammonium vanadium oxide
